解决 Clash 无法安装问题的完整指南

Clash 是一款强大的网络代理工具,能够帮助用户科学上网,保护隐私和优化网络连接。然而,在安装 Clash 的过程中,用户可能会遇到各种问题,尤其是无法安装的情况。本文将深入探讨 Clash 无法安装 的原因及其解决方案,希望能够帮助用户顺利完成安装。

目录

  1. 什么是 Clash?
  2. Clash 无法安装的常见原因
  3. 解决 Clash 无法安装的方法
  4. FAQ 常见问题解答

什么是 Clash?

Clash 是一个跨平台的代理工具,广泛用于科学上网。它通过动态代理,允许用户根据自己的需求来选择不同的网络代理方式。Clash 支持多种代理协议,包括但不限于 Shadowsocks、Vmess 和 Trojan 等,并提供了用户友好的配置界面。

Clash 无法安装的常见原因

以下是一些常见的导致 Clash 无法安装 的原因:

  • 操作系统不兼容:有些版本的 Clash 可能与用户的操作系统不匹配,导致无法正常安装。
  • 缺少依赖项:某些程序需要特定的依赖项,如果这些依赖项未安装,Clash 也会出现安装失败的情况。
  • 网络问题:在下载或安装过程中,网络连接不稳定也可能造成安装失败。
  • 权限问题:用户在安装时未给予足够的权限,可能会导致安装中断。
  • 反病毒软件干扰:某些反病毒软件可能会将 Clash 视为潜在威胁,从而阻止其安装。

解决 Clash 无法安装的方法

针对上述问题,以下是一些有效的解决方案:

1. 检查操作系统兼容性

在安装前,请确保你下载的 Clash 版本与你的操作系统兼容。访问 Clash 的官方网站,查看支持的系统要求,选择合适的版本进行下载。

2. 安装所需的依赖项

根据你的操作系统,确保安装所有必要的依赖项。在 Linux 上,可能需要使用包管理器安装支持库;在 Windows 上,安装 Visual C++ Redistributable 可能有所帮助。

3. 确保网络连接稳定

在安装期间,检查你的网络连接并确保其稳定。可以尝试重启路由器,或者使用有线连接来提升网络稳定性。

4. 修改权限设置

确保使用管理员身份运行安装程序。在 Windows 系统中,右键单击安装文件,选择“以管理员身份运行”。在 Linux 上,使用 sudo 命令进行安装。

5. 临时禁用反病毒软件

在安装 Clash 时,可以考虑暂时禁用反病毒软件,以防其干扰安装过程。但请记得在安装完成后重新启用反病毒软件,以保护系统安全。

FAQ 常见问题解答

问:如何知道 Clash 是否安装成功?

:安装成功后,可以尝试在终端中输入 clash -v 来查看 Clash 的版本信息。如果能够返回版本号,说明 Clash 安装成功;若返回错误信息,则说明安装未成功。

问:如果找到安装不成功的日志,应该怎么办?

:查看安装日志能够帮助定位问题。在日志中查找错误代码或提示信息,并根据这些信息进行针对性的解决。例如,如果提示缺少某个 DLL 文件,可以尝试重新下载并安装相关文件。

问:Clash 能解决哪些网络问题?

:Clash 可以帮助用户绕过某些地域限制、提高网络访问速度、保护用户的在线隐私等。通过合理配置规则,用户可以灵活控制网络流量和数据传输。

问:Clash 和其他代理工具有什么不同?

:Clash 相较于其他代理工具具有更强的灵活性和可定制性。用户可以根据自己的需求自由配置规则和策略,支持多种协议,且开源社区活跃,可以获取更多支持。

结论

在使用 Clash 的过程中,无法安装的情况是比较常见的,但是只要了解原因并采取相应的解决方案,大部分问题都能迎刃而解。希望本文对您解决 Clash 无法安装 的问题有所帮助,愿您顺利使用 Clash 进行网络代理。

正文完
 0